*JOB SUMMARY* Baylor Scott & White McLane Children's Medical Center seeks a Foundation Officer, responsible for leading and executing fundraising campaigns with Children's Miracle Network (CMN) Hospitals. This role works with partners through various campaigns, programs, and store activations. This role builds and stewards relationships with local CMN partners, donors, and community stakeholders to increase awareness and financial support, and plays a critical role in expanding the CMN program in Central Texas, ensuring partners have the tools, support, and mission connection needed to maximize fundraising success. *ESSENTIAL FUNCTIONS OF THE ROLE* Manages all aspects of Children's Miracle Network (CMN) Hospitals corporate partners and peer-to-peer programs, overseeing a robust portfolio of partners, to ensure the success of annual fundraising campaigns. Manages and executes the solicitation, cultivation, and stewardship of assigned CMN partners/programs executives, store leaders, and frontline employees through regular communication and in-person visits to ensure strong relationships and sustained revenue growth. Grows participation in and acts as the hospital advisor for Dance Marathons, Radiothons, Credit Unions for Kids, Extra Life, Play Yellow, and additional CMN initiatives, guiding participant groups and partners to strengthen engagement and fundraising results. Conducts weekly on-site visits throughout a 12-county region to support partner campaigns, provide hands-on training and stewardship, and maintains regular face-to-face and virtual meetings with individuals, corporations, and other stakeholders. Plans and facilitates campaign kickoffs for assigned partners and programs prior to the start of their respective campaigns/fundraising events. Ensures CMN partners have the tools, communication, and local resources necessary to meet or surpass annual fundraising goals. Develops and executes strategies for re-engaging dormant partners and programs. Evaluates annual campaign performance and recommends strategic adjustments to improve future outcomes. Lead, coach, and support volunteers and stakeholders who contribute to fundraising efforts and program execution. Works closely with McLane Children's patient families to storytell and inspire community partners; leading the identification and onboarding of annual CMN Champion family and ambassadors Collaborate with internal teams to support marketing, storytelling, and donor impact integration. Achieves personal & department revenue goals ensuring timely reporting of activities, revenue generated, and expenses. Updates Raisers Edge database and InFlight application with actions in a timely manner. Collaborates with the Development team to review current portfolios and identify innovative plans for additional solicitation and cultivation. As the largest not-for-profit healthcare system in Texas and one of the largest in the United States, Baylor Scott & White Health was born from the 2013 combination of Baylor Health Care System and Scott & White Healthcare.
Today, Baylor Scott & White includes 52 hospitals, more than 1,300 health system care sites, more than 7,200 active physicians, over 57,000 employees and the Baylor Scott & White Health Plan.
